首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

对于S3静态站点前端和EC2 OAuth2后端,我的S3重定向网址应该是什么?

对于S3静态站点前端和EC2 OAuth2后端,您的S3重定向网址应该是S3静态站点的终端节点域名。S3静态站点是一种用于托管静态网页的服务,您可以将网页文件上传到S3存储桶中,并通过S3静态站点终端节点域名访问这些网页。终端节点域名的格式为:<bucket-name>.s3-website.<region>.amazonaws.com,其中<bucket-name>是您创建的S3存储桶的名称,<region>是您选择的AWS区域。

在EC2 OAuth2后端中,您可以使用S3静态站点前端作为OAuth2的回调URL。当用户完成OAuth2认证后,将重定向到S3静态站点前端,并携带认证信息。因此,您的S3重定向网址应该是S3静态站点的终端节点域名。

推荐的腾讯云相关产品是腾讯云对象存储(COS)。腾讯云对象存储(COS)是一种安全、低成本、高可靠的云存储服务,适用于存储大量非结构化数据,如图片、音视频文件、备份数据等。您可以通过腾讯云对象存储(COS)来托管静态网页文件,并使用COS的终端节点域名作为S3静态站点的重定向网址。

腾讯云对象存储(COS)产品介绍链接地址:https://cloud.tencent.com/product/cos

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Serverless 风格微服务持续交付(上):架构案例

这让想起了 Chris Richardson 提出了三种微服务架构策略,分别是:停止挖坑,前后端分离提取微服务。 停止挖坑意思是说:如果发现自己掉坑里,马上停止。...部署 Web 前端S3 上,采用 S3 Static Web Hosting (静态 Web 服务) 发布。 部署后端微服务上线,并采用临时域名 CDN 加载点进行测试。...1 05 部署前端部分到 S3 上 由于 AWS S3 服务自带 Static Web Hosting (静态页面服务) 功能,这就大大减少了我们构建基础环境所花费时间。...虽然 AWS S3 服务曾经发生过故障,但 SLA 也比我们自己构建 EC2 实例处理静态内容要强得多。...构建反向代理前端静态内容服务器时间。 构建后端 API 应用基础设施时间。 构建负载均衡时间。 把上述内容用 Ruby 进行基础设施即代码化时间。

1K30

Serverless 微服务架构案例无服务器架构 (Serverless Architectures) 简介AWS Lambda 编程模型Amazon API Gateway + AWS Lamb

部署 Web 前端S3 上,采用 S3 Static Web Hosting (静态 Web 服务) 发布。 部署后端微服务上线,并采用临时域名 CDN 加载点进行测试。...采用 Swagger 来描述 API 需要具备行为。 通过消费者驱动进行契约测试驱动微服务后端开发。 前端代码库后端代码库分开。 前端代码框架要对持续交付友好。...部署前端部分到 S3 上 由于 AWS S3 服务自带 Static Web Hosting (静态页面服务) 功能,这就大大减少了我们构建基础环境所花费时间。...虽然AWS S3 服务曾经发生过故障,但 SLA 也比我们自己构建 EC2 实例处理静态内容要强得多。...构建反向代理前端静态内容服务器时间。 构建后端 API 应用基础设施时间。 构建负载均衡时间。 把上述内容用 Ruby 进行基础设施即代码化时间。

2.3K10

亚马逊云基础架构:一场从未停歇技术创新革命 | Q推荐

作为独角兽迅速崛起 Slack 公司,在 2015 年分享了他们构建方式:使用 Amazon EC2 实例进行计算,用于 Amazon S3 存储用户上传文件和静态资产,用 Elastic Load...Amazon Lambda 也开创了无服务器计算时代,无服务器计算是一种按需提供后端服务方法。无服务器提供者允许用户编写部署代码,而不必担心底层基础设施。...S3 推出时间实际上比 EC2 还早 6 个月,最初设计时一个重要原则就是“简单”,所以当时只提供了 GetObject PutObject 功能,核心 API 只有四个 REST 命令(GET...如今,S3 已经演变为了庞大而健壮分布式存储系统,为保持数据持久性,亚马逊于去年底宣布升级了 S3 存储后端系统 ShardStore,引入了“自动推理”方法,以保证“崩溃一致性”,即系统崩溃时数据仍能保持...个边缘站点,以及 108 个专线接入点。

2.8K20

主流云平台介绍之-AWS

联网内容分发-API Gateway Amazon API Gateway 可帮助开发人员创建和管理在 Amazon EC2、AWS Lambda 或任何可公开寻址 Web 服务上运行后端系统...EMR提供两种类型集群: 1.步骤运行集群 2.长久运行集群 对于步骤运行集群,我们可以创建一个特定集群,分配特定EC2来运行集群,给定一个集群创建成功后运行步骤。...比如:我们可以写一个Spark任务,从S3读取数据,并将结果存放到S3中,那么可以将这个任务提交给EMR步骤运行集群,那么其流程就是: 1.预配置:比如勾选需要多少个EC2EC2是什么类型,Spark...而对于以前机房集群来说,在不运行任务时候,其也在持续消耗成本(房租、电、网、运维等) 同时对于这样集群我们还可以动态拓展其性能,我们勾选了10个EC2 运行了2小时完成, 那么一般来说我们可以勾选...20个EC2,来让任务在1小时完成,那么成本10个EC2 2小时完成是差不多 这样对于企业来说可以最大限度节省资金同时提高性能, 对于机房集群来说,扩容是一个大事情,但是对于EMR来说,就非常轻松

3.2K40

Serverless 微服务持续交付案例

我们把 HTML,JS, CSS 等静态内容部署在 S3 上,并通过 CloudFront 作为 CDN 构成了整个架构前端部分。...我们把 Amazon API Gateway 作为后端整体接口连接后端各种风格微服务,无论是运行在 Lambda 上函数,还是运行在 EC2 Java 微服务,他们整体构成了这个应用后端部分...前端采用 Webpack 进行构建,形成前端交付产物。在构建之前,先进行一次全局测试。 4. 由于 S3 不光可以作为对象存储服务,也可以作为一个高可用、高性能而且成本低廉静态 Web 服务器。...所以我们前端静态内容存储在 S3 上。每一次部署都会在 S3 上以 build 号形成一个新目录,然后把 Webpack 构建出来文件存储进去。 5....前端一样,对于后端我们也采用单代码库主干(develop 分支)进行开发,用 master 分支作为生产环境部署。 4.

1.5K20

微服务与Serverless

比如对于单页面的应用,我们往往会选择将前端部分部署在AWS S3或者华为云OBS这样服务中,前端应用部署,只是上传静态文件。...宠物商店服务进行前后端分离,同时后端功能分解为身份验证、购买搜索微服务API,每个API有自己对应数据库。从图中不难看出,为了让服务上线并保证可用性而需要付出基础设施维护成本。 ?...图1-21 宠物商店微服务化后部署在AWS上Serverless架构 将宠物商店应用前端部署在AWS S3上面,部署可以表现为直接上传前端静态文件。...AWSAPI Gateway服务可以作为HTTP代理以及安全入口。 其中所用到服务都是按照使用/请求次数付费,并且可以自动伸缩。部署在S3静态页面可以通过CDN缓存来 进一步提升性能。...一次搜索请求处理流程如下: 1 一次搜索请求处理流程如下: 当请求到达API Gateway时,首先返回代理前端静态页面。

4.7K30

在AWS中建立网络分割案例

如何在aws中实现网络分割 假设在aws上运行示例应用程序有四个组件:s3内容、lambda、在ec2实例上运行自定义数据处理组件几个rds实例。...入站流量被发送到s3静态或动态页面。这些页面启动lambda来操作和转换提供数据。lambda调用在ec2实例上运行自定义逻辑。...lambdaec2系统与多个rds数据库交互,以丰富存储各种格式数据。在现实环境中,这些组件将使用许多aws配置策略。...负载平衡器重定向到几个虚拟防火墙之一。为设计多个防火墙是为了冗余容量。这些防火墙应用ids/ips、恶意软件、沙箱,ssl解密,以便通进行数据包级别的检查。 接下来,请求被发送到vpc路由表。...对于对时间不太敏感事务,此模型可以正常工作。 *参考来源:securityintelligence,由Kriston编译,转载请注明来自FreeBuf.COM

1.5K30

使用Amazon Cloudfront进行全球加速增强网站防御功能

为什么选择Amazon Cloudfront Amazon CloudFront 是亚马逊云科技一项加快将静态动态 Web 内容分发给用户速度 Web 服务。...源设置 源站(Origin):即需要被加速站点(不是用来访问域名)。它可以是 S3 , ELB/EC2,Elemental MediaStore/MediaPackage等等。...选择“是” 查看器 查看器协议策略:需要指定用户访问协议,httphttps、重定向http到https、仅https,根据需要选择。...允许 HTTP 方法:默认第一个即可 缓存键源请求 缓存策略 这一步比较重要,应该根据自己业务选择对应缓存策决。...CORS-S3Origin 适用于S3源启用跨源资源共享 CORS。 AllViewer 适用于动态请求源站,源站可以获取查询字符串Cookie等信息。

23310

DALL·E-2是如何工作以及部署自己DALL·E模型

对于一个新EC2帐户,这些都设置为0,所以如果你运行代码如果得到这个消息,说明需要首先申请配额 Unable to launch new g4dn.xlarge spot instances due...这句话说明已经成功运行了,最后就是需要在本地机器上运行前端,然后调用我们刚才运行好后端代码,如果你没有npm,还需要安装node.js: git clone https://github.com/saharmor.../dalle-playground cd dalle-playground/interface npm start 在本地运行前端页面中需要输入我们刚才构建后端地址,例如http://xxx.us-east...要使用S3我们就要创建一个S3 bucket,并赋予Meadowrun EC2角色访问它: aws s3 mb s3://meadowrun-dallemini meadowrun-manage-ec2...我们这里对一些重要代码所做简单注释: 调整了所有模型随附示例代码增加了S3缓存部分,并在dalle_wrapper.py,glid3xl_wrapper.pyswinir_wrapper.py

2.9K20

使用SSRF泄漏云环境中Metadata数据实现RCE

测试范围 在对该站点进行子域枚举时,找到了[docs.redact.com]这个子域。 查找带外资源加载 [docs]子域名显示了一些文档统计信息 ?...在点击统计数据照片时,看到了一些奇怪链接: ? 想到第一件事就是将[url]值改为generaleg0x01.com ?...到目前为止它只是[带外资源加载] 验证 SSRF 当我查看BurpSuite中请求/响应时注意到了响应头[X-Amz-Cf-Id] 所以,当前环境应该是AWS。...AWS Elastic Beanstalk是AWS提供平台即服务(PaaS),用于部署扩展针对各种环境(如Java,.NET,PHP,Node.js,Python,RubyGo)开发Web应用程序...经过仔细研究后发现,托管策略“AWSElasticBeanstalkWebTier”只允许访问名称以“elasticbeanstalk”开头S3 buckets。

2.4K30

《Python分布式计算》 第5章 云平台部署Python (Distributed Computing with Python)云计算AWS创建AWS账户创建一个EC2实例使用Amazon S3

本章会讲如何使用EC2、Elastic Beanstalk,S3Identity and Access Management服务,它们图标在下图中标出: ?...然而,保持EBS存储是一笔可观花费,所以应该使用时间不长实例应该关闭。 重启、关闭状态下,使应用数据保存在EBS方法之一是新建一个EBS卷,当相关EC2实例运行时,将新卷分配给这个实例。...对于这个例子,我们起名气是book-123-456,区域是爱尔兰,如下图所示: ? 点击Create按钮。因为桶名字实在S3用户间分享,像book这样名字都被使用过了。...创建这个许可之后,刚上传文件就是面向公众可读了,例如,作为网页静态文件。在S3上存储文件相对便宜,但不是完全免费。...Eucalyptus可以AWS(EC2S3)交互。使用它可以构建类似AWSAPI。这样,就可以扩展私有云平台,或是迁移到EC2S3,而不用重新创建虚拟机镜像、工具管理脚本文件。

3.3K60

简洁概括,程序员技能树

Firefox,Safari等等) 跨平台测试(Windows、GNU/Linux,Mac OS等等) 跨设备测试(Desktop,Android,iOS,Windows Phone) 跨版本测试(同一个浏览器不同版本...) 前端特定 CSS / CSS3 动画 JavaScript 动画 Web字体嵌入 Icon 字体 图形图表 CSS Sprite(如glue) DOM操作(如jQuery、React等等) 模板引擎...可用性 压缩(如Minify、Uglify、CleanCSS等等) 设计 切页面 线框图(Wireframe) 响应式设计 网格布局(Grid Layout) Flexbox布局 SEO Sitemap(站点地图...) 内部链接建设 MicroData / MicroFormat 页面静态内容生成 H1、H2、H3strong使用 Title、Description优化 页面静态内容生成 后端程序员 入门 HTML...计算服务,如AWS Lambda 托管服务,如AWS EC2 安全性 网络 CCNP / CCNA 持续集成 持续集成工具 自动构建工具 依赖管理工具 版本管理工具 虚拟化 应用容器虚拟化,如Docker

2.3K60

Rocket.Chat 客户端远程代码执行

考虑到这一点,我们可以在 Rocket.chat 中查找任何打开重定向 幸运是,rocket.chat 允许上传文件,它使用不同类型文件存储,如 S3、Gcloud Webdav。...当一个文件被上传时,它被存储在所述存储中,假设在我们例子中它 S3 Rocket.chat 服务器返回同一主机链接,该链接重定向s3 文件位置。...假设 Rocket.chat 站点是hi.rocket.chat,当文件上传时,它返回一个链接http://hi.rocket.chat/file-upload/hash/file.html,该链接被重定向到...话虽如此,rocket.chat 不允许通过使用will-navigateevent导航到任意站点,但它允许重定向以正确修复此错误will-redirect事件应该被使用并且nodeIntegration...在worker 中应该被禁用。

1.2K00

公司规定所有接口都用 post 请求,这正确么?

接口工具应该提供“好理解,接口改了后文档自动生成”等好处,只有在接口反应资源刚好后台数据表/视图能够对应上才有效。 也就是说只适合接口层级低场景下有用,而对高层接口意义不大。...对于 Cache,业务上一般会区分动态接口和静态接口。...而后者一般会采用 CDN,这一套针对 cache 做了很精巧设计。 ⑤使用形式各异 method url path,querystring 上做各种奇怪拼接,会给前端带来巨大困扰。...所有的业务请求参数都以 PB 编码后放在请求体里,并和后端 gRPC 体系衔接。接口除了防重试之外,不提供常规意义上 Cache。 而对于静态接口,走 CDN,做多级 Cache。...有没有 Cache,cache 多久是网关端上自己实施,完全自己管控。 各位读者可以参考看看,并根据自己所处业务场景后端交互思考下“我们目前用技术规范是性价比最高吗,是最合适吗?

58860

公司规定所有接口都用 POST 请求,这是为什么?

接口工具应该提供“好理解,接口改了后文档自动生成”等好处,只有在接口反应资源刚好后台数据表/视图能够对应上才有效。也就是说只适合接口层级低场景下有用,而对高层接口意义不大。...对于Cache,业务上一般会区分动态接口和静态接口。...如果是web,iOS,Android三套前端,就得弄3个接口翻译层。 非GETPOST之外method有可能会被不恰当网关转发规则给干掉。...所有的业务请求参数都以PB编码后放在请求体里,并和后端gRPC体系衔接。接口除了防重试之外,不提供常规意义上Cache。而对于静态接口,走CDN,做多级Cache。该用Get用Get。...有没有Cache,cache多久是网关端上自己实施,完全自己管控。 各位读者可以参考看看,并根据自己所处业务场景后端交互思考下“我们目前用技术规范是性价比最高吗,是最合适吗?

66920

公司规定所有接口都用 POST请求,这是为什么?

接口工具应该提供“好理解,接口改了后文档自动生成”等好处,只有在接口反应资源刚好后台数据表/视图能够对应上才有效。也就是说只适合接口层级低场景下有用,而对高层接口意义不大。...对于Cache,业务上一般会区分动态接口和静态接口。...如果是web,iOS,Android三套前端,就得弄3个接口翻译层。 非GETPOST之外method有可能会被不恰当网关转发规则给干掉。...所有的业务请求参数都以PB编码后放在请求体里,并和后端gRPC体系衔接。接口除了防重试之外,不提供常规意义上Cache。而对于静态接口,走CDN,做多级Cache。该用Get用Get。...有没有Cache,cache多久是网关端上自己实施,完全自己管控。 各位读者可以参考看看,并根据自己所处业务场景后端交互思考下“我们目前用技术规范是性价比最高吗,是最合适吗?

1.2K30

面试官:说一下SSO 单点登录 OAuth2.0 区别

SSO大家应该比较熟悉,它将登录认证业务系统分离,使用独立登录中心,实现了在登录中心登录后,所有相关业务系统都能免登录访问资源。...特别注意:SSO是一种思想,而CAS只是实现这种思想一种框架而已 上面的流程大概为: 用户输入网址进入业务系统Protected App,系统发现用户未登录,将用户重定向到单点登录系统CAS Server...OAuth2中,有授权服务器、资源服务器、客户端这样几个角色,当我们用它来实现SSO时候是不需要资源服务器这个角色,有授权服务器客户端就够了。...这种方式是最常用流程,安全性也最高,它适用于那些有后端 Web 应用。授权码通过前端传送,令牌则是储存在后端,而且所有与资源服务器通信都在后端完成。这样后端分离,可以避免令牌泄漏。...隐藏式(implicit) 有些 Web 应用是纯前端应用,没有后端。这时就不能用上面的方式了,必须将令牌储存在前端。RFC 6749 就规定了第二种方式,允许直接向前端颁发令牌。

70720

收藏备用 | 关于OAuth2一些常见问题总结

安卓应用、IOS应用、Web前端等客户端应用也要遵循这个原则,它们本身注册到OAuth2授权服务器才能成为OAuth2客户端,否则就不是OAuth2客户端,必须是它们本身,而不是支撑它们后端服务。...大部分后端数据服务都应该被注册为机密客户端;无法保障自身凭据安全应该被注册为公共客户端,公共客户端是没有client_sercet,直接注册到OAuth2授权服务器执行客户端,不通过后端应用进行访问令牌中继都是公共客户端...❝Q:OAuth2 access_tokenrefresh_token应该直接返回给前端吗?...A:能不能返回给前端取决于这个前端是不是直接在授权服务器OAuth2客户端,如果不是,就不能持有access_tokenrefresh_token,access_tokenrefresh_token...A:很多开发者不希望点击授权时候被302重定向到授权服务器提供登录页面,但是你得明白一个道理, OAuth2客户端授权服务器之间并不是一个完全信任关系。

60820
领券